Ticket #4471 — Vault locked: stale-cache postmortem attachments

Reviewer: while finalizing the Cindervale stale-cache bug postmortem, we found the evidence bundle (cache dumps, TTL traces) is stored in a vault that auto-locked after the retention window. Please verify the postmortem's timeline against those dumps before sign-off. To reopen the vault for review, use the recovery passphrase noted directly below.

recovery phrase for yahap-faduf: sorion-kasath-briath-gorius-ulaael-zorvan-aldiel-quenwyn-casdor-framir-julwyn-novvan-zorox

Team,

During Thursday's disaster-recovery drill for the Quillstone gateway, we will exercise the hot-reload path end to end. Config changes pushed via the Fernwald control plane must apply without process restarts, and the watcher must reject unsigned bundles. Please observe reload latency and confirm the rollback snapshot is taken before each apply. Security reviewers should verify that no secrets appear in reload logs. For the sealed recovery drawer, the passphrase you will need is recorded below.

vault phrase of baweg-hafog = caswyn-istael-holdor

Action item (P2): The Marlowe incident showed that duplicate customer records in Cordovan caused refunds to be issued twice. We need a scheduled dedupe job that merges records matching on normalized name plus billing profile, with a manual review queue for ambiguous matches. Owner: the identity platform squad. Target: next quarter. The merge rules and survivorship logic are documented on the internal dedupe design page.

wiki page, bagef-yajof: https://sentry.sivrelcloud.corp/board